How We Handle Your Carpet Water Damage

When water invades your carpets, the clock starts ticking. The longer that moisture sits, the more it saturates your padding and subfloor, creating a breeding ground for mold and weakening your home’s structure. Our process is designed for speed and efficiency, getting to your property quickly to mitigate the damage before it becomes a much larger, more expensive problem. We don’t cut corners; we follow a meticulous, proven method to ensure your carpets are properly dried and restored.

1. Emergency Water Extraction

Our first priority is to remove as much standing water as possible. We use powerful, truck-mounted extraction units that are far more effective than anything you can rent. This step is crucial for removing excess moisture and preventing it from spreading deeper into your home’s structure. We aim to complete this phase within the first few hours.

2. Advanced Drying and Dehumidification

After extraction, we bring in industrial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ers. These machines work tirelessly to pull moisture from the air and your carpet and padding. Our technicians strategically place this equipment to ensure thorough, even drying across the affected areas, often taking 24 to 72 hours depending on the extent of the damage and humidity levels.

3. Carpet and Padding Inspection

While drying, we carefully inspect your carpet and padding for any signs of damage or contamination. If the padding is severely saturated or contaminated, it may need to be removed and replaced to prevent mold. We’ll always discuss these findings with you, ensuring you understand what needs to be done to protect your home.

4. Mold Prevention Treatment

Once everything is dry, we apply a special antimicrobial treatment to the carpet and subfloor. This step is vital for inhibiting mold growth and ensuring your home remains healthy. It’s a proactive measure that gives you and your family extra protection.

5. Carpet Cleaning and Restoration

Finally, we perform a deep cleaning of your carpets to remove any remaining residue and restore their appearance and texture. This final step helps to revitalize your carpets and bring them back to their pre-loss condition as much as possible.

Warning Signs You Need Carpet Water Damage Restoration

Catching water damage early is incredibly important for preventing long-term problems like mold and structural rot. These signs might seem small at first, but they can indicate a much larger issue lurking beneath the surface. Addressing them quickly saves you from costly repairs down the line.

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

A persistent, unpleasant smell is often the first sign of hidden moisture. This odor indicates that mold or mildew might already be growing in your carpet padding or subfloor. It’s a clear signal that professional intervention is needed.

Visible Water Stains or Discoloration

If you see new stains, dark spots, or discoloration on your carpet, it’s a direct indication of water intrusion. These marks aren’t just unsightly; they can mean the carpet fibers have been weakened or stained by the water. Prompt attention can often remove these blemishes.

Damp or Soggy Carpet

Simply touching your carpet and feeling that it’s still wet, or even just unusually cool and damp, is a major red flag. Even if the surface appears dry, the padding underneath might be holding significant moisture. Immediate extraction is necessary.

Buckling or Warped Carpet Edges

When carpet edges start to lift or buckle away from the wall, it’s a sign that the moisture has saturated the backing and is causing it to expand. This can lead to permanent damage if not addressed quickly. We can often save your carpets with proper drying.

Peeling or Damaged Baseboards

Water that has saturated your carpet can also seep into the walls and damage the baseboards. If you notice them looking warped, peeling, or discolored, it points to a more extensive moisture problem that requires professional assessment.

Soft Spots or Spongy Feeling Underfoot

Walking on certain areas of your carpet and feeling a spongy or unusually soft sensation means the carpet backing or padding has been compromised by moisture. This is a serious sign that the structural integrity is at risk.

Carpet Water Damage Restoration v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small spill (less than 2 square feet) on carpet surface only. Yes No Easy to blot up and air dry quickly.
Water from a clean source (e.g., spilled drink, pet accident). Yes No Minimal risk of contamination, easier to manage.
Water damage affecting more than 5 square feet of carpet. No Yes Requires specialized equipment for proper extraction and drying.
Water source is unknown, or water appears dirty (e.g., from a drain backup). No Yes Potential for hazardous bacteria and mold requires professional remediation.
Water has soaked through carpet padding and into the subfloor. No Yes Subfloor moisture needs advanced drying to prevent structural damage and mold.
You notice musty odors or see signs of mold growth. No Yes Mold remediation and thorough drying are critical for health and safety.

While small, clean spills might be manageable with DIY efforts, any significant water damage or suspicion of contamination absolutely requires professional attention. Our team has the industrial equipment and expertise to handle complex situations safely and effectively.

Carpet Water Damage Restoration Cost In Cinco Ranch, TX

The cost of carpet water damage restoration in Cinco Ranch, TX, can vary quite a bit. Factors like the size of the affected area, how long the water has been there, the type of water (clean vs. contaminated), and the specific materials affected all play a role. These figures are estimates to give you a general idea of potential costs.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water Extraction (per square foot) $0.50 – $2.00 Depth of saturation and size of area.
Carpet Drying (using air movers/dehumidifiers) $300 – $1,500 Duration needed for drying, number of units required.
Antimicrobial Treatment $100 – $400 Size of the area treated and product used.
Carpet Padding Replacement (per linear foot) $15 – $40 Type and quality of padding chosen.
Deep Carpet Cleaning Post-Drying $200 – $700 Square footage and complexity of cleaning needed.
Emergency Service Call Fee $150 – $500 Time of day/night and day of the week.

Common Questions About Carpet Water Damage Restoration

What’s the first thing I should do if my carpet gets wet?

If your carpet gets wet, your absolute first step is to identify and stop the water source immediately. If it’s a minor spill, blot up as much water as you can with clean towels. However, for anything more than a small spill, it’s crucial to call a professional restoration team. We can quickly extract the water and begin the drying process to prevent deeper damage.

How much does carpet water damage restoration cost?

The cost can range significantly based on the severity of the water damage, the size of the affected area, and whether the water is clean or contaminated. For minor issues, you might spend a few hundred dollars, while extensive damage requiring specialized drying and potential padding replacement could be several thousand. We offer free estimates to give you a clear picture of the cost for your specific situation.

How long does it take to dry wet carpets?

Drying time varies depending on the amount of water, the type of carpet and padding, and environmental conditions like humidity. Typically, it can take anywhere from 24 to 72 hours for carpets and padding to dry completely using our specialized equipment. Our goal is always to dry things as quickly and thoroughly as possible to prevent mold.

Are there health risks associated with wet carpets?

Yes, absolutely. Wet carpets, especially if the water source is not clean, can quickly become a breeding ground for mold and bacteria. These microorganisms can cause respiratory problems, allergic reactions, and other health issues. Our team ensures thorough drying and applies antimicrobial treatments to mitigate these risks.

Will my insurance cover carpet water damage restoration?

Often, yes. Most homeowner’s insurance policies cover water damage, particularly if it’s due to a sudden, accidental event like a burst pipe or appliance malfunction. However, coverage for flood damage or damage from neglect might differ. We recommend contacting your insurance provider to understand your policy and can assist with the claims process.
